Not illustrated. 1882 edition. Excerpt: ... CHAPTER X. ODDS AND ENDS. 149. Odds and Ends.--The scope of the foregoing chapters has compelled us to leave unmentioned certain matters relating to clothing that have, nevertheless, a considerable importance. And the size of this volume does not permit us to add further chapters. We have, therefore, assembled here certain odds and ends of information or advice for clothing under special circumstances, as bed-clothes, the laying-by of clothes for winter and summer, and other details. They have no more connection one with the other than odds and ends usually have. Our idea is that they may have some connection with the various and varied wants of our readers. 150. Bed-clothing.--Too little attention is paid to bed-clothing. One-third of life is, or should be, spent in bed, and if the immediate surroundings of the body influence health during the day, they are likely to exercise greater, rather than less, influence during the night. For at no other time are we unconscious, unable to rectify anything that may be wrong, and at no other time do we pass so many consecutive hours in the same place, under the same conditions. Bed-clothing should be warm but light, and should not retain the perspiration. Many of the more expensive kinds of white cotton counterpanes, so much in use, have the reverse of these qualities; and it is a good plan to turn them back from the bed and to replace them by blankets or quilts. For an invalid or bedridden person they should never be used. Some folks accustom themselves to sleep under heavy clothing.
